BB Meaning in Text – Quick Meaning
BB typically means “Baby” or “Babe.”
It is commonly used as a term of affection, friendship, or closeness in digital communication.
Quick Definition
- BB = Baby
- BB = Babe
- Used to show affection, warmth, or friendliness
- Common in texting, social media, and private messaging
Examples
“Good morning, BB. Hope you have a great day.”
“Miss you, BB. Can’t wait to see you.”
“You did amazing today, BB!”
In most situations, BB is a friendly or affectionate nickname rather than a formal expression.
Origin & Background
The abbreviation BB developed as texting became more popular in the late 1990s and early 2000s.
During the early era of mobile phones, people often shortened words to save time and characters. Instead of typing “baby” or “babe,” users started writing “BB.”
Over time, the abbreviation spread through:
- SMS texting
- Online chat rooms
- Instant messaging platforms
- Social media networks
- Mobile gaming communities
As internet culture evolved, BB became a universal shorthand used by friends, romantic partners, family members, and even content creators interacting with followers.
Today, BB is recognized globally and appears across nearly every major communication platform.

Common Misunderstandings
Although BB is widely used, people sometimes misunderstand its meaning.
Mistake 1: Assuming It Is Always Romantic
Not necessarily.
Many friends use BB without romantic intentions.
Mistake 2: Thinking Everyone Likes It
Some people dislike pet names and may prefer their actual name.
Mistake 3: Using It Too Early
Calling someone BB immediately after meeting them can feel uncomfortable.
Mistake 4: Using It Professionally
In business communication, BB can appear overly casual and unprofessional.
Mistake 5: Assuming Universal Meaning
Depending on the community, BB may occasionally have alternative meanings.
Always consider context.

Variations and Types of BB
1. BB
The standard abbreviation for baby or babe.
2. Bby
A modern texting variation of baby.
3. Babes
A playful plural form often used affectionately.
4. Baby
The full version commonly used in relationships.
5. Babe
One of the most popular affectionate nicknames.
6. Bebe
A cute and stylized variation inspired by different languages.
7. BBG
Short for Baby Girl.
8. BBB
An exaggerated form used for extra affection.
9. Lil BB
Used playfully among close friends.
10. My BB
A possessive and affectionate version expressing closeness.
